    So, two sides of a coin as i listen to Jay elect a bit older than i was when i first discovered his music. Do I buy into Jay elect’s conspiracy raps? Or Elijah Muhammad’s divinity? No. And also his online persona can be bizarre.

    There are a few things however that he’s a master of.
    1. He has this great way of pulling references whether a vocal sample or historical references and figures extremely uniquely. I’ve critiqued his recent features a lot because they are very mailed in but on here you get the full Jay elect ecosystem, which always works to his benefit imo.
    2. He’s incredible and one of the best on speaking on human emotion and struggle especially when introspective. Track 4 second verse is a great example of this. “Another fallen star that crashed, another crater.” “The color that she says she hates the most of all: invisible.”
    3. I like to believe in God, albeit very differently from Jay Elect. I do think he’s genuinely curious about spirituality and I like that he puts it in his music almost as if he’s on a quest.

    So I hope there’s more full length stuff to come. This was very encouraging to hear him because it’s easy when you have some mailed in features and are being silly online to forget how talented he can be.
